iRingo icon indicating copy to clipboard operation
iRingo copied to clipboard

解锁完整的Apple搜索功能和集成服务

trafficstars

iRingo

解锁完整的Apple搜索功能和集成服务
macOS 12.0 beta 10, iOS 15.0.2, iOS 14.7.1 测试通过
需要启用MitM功能,以下功能及模块互无依赖,均可单独使用


目录

  • 定位服务
  • Siri与搜索
  • Apple Map (todo)
  • Apple News (🚧施工中)

定位服务

  • 安装链接:
    • Loon:
      • Geo_Services.plugin (Author:@Tartarus2014)
    • Surge:
      • Geo_Services.sgmodule
  • 启用模块后打开一次地图即可切换区域至HK(香港),无需开启飞行模式、关闭定位、更改国家地区语言等
  • 需触发一次定位检测(com.apple.geod进程的configuration.ls.apple.com, gspe35-ssl.ls.apple.com二连访问)
  • macOS/iOS适用
    • 作用:
    • [x] 更改为海外版Apple Maps
    • [x] 激活/使用Apple News时不需要保持飞行模式或关闭定位服务(IP检测不在此模块解决范围)
    • [x] 激活「来自APPLE的内容\来自APPLE的建议\Siri建议」(不需要保持Geo_Services.sgmodule一直启用)
  • 注:本模块只修改定位服务,不修改其他进程、链接、域名、线路规则(如:Siri建议,AppleMap,Apple News等服务)

Siri与搜索

  • 安装链接:

    • Loon:
      • Siri_Suggestions.plugin (Author:@Tartarus2014) (该插件需要匹配代理策略组)
    • Surge:
      • 针对代理组为PROXY的配置文件:Siri_Suggestions.sgmodule
      • 针对代理组为Proxy的配置文件:Siri_Suggestions_for_Proxy.sgmodule
      • 针对代理组为🌑Proxy的配置文件(如:DivineEngine):Siri_Suggestions_for_DivineEngine.sgmodule
      • 针对代理组为Apple的配置文件:Siri_Suggestions_for_Apple.sgmodule
      • 针对代理组为🍎Apple的配置文件(如:ACL4SSR):Siri_Suggestions_for_ACL4SSR.sgmodule
      • 自定义规则组的配置文件:Siri_Suggestions_noRuleSet.sgmodule,规则组:Wikipedia_for_Look_Up.list
  • 保持模块启用,即可正常使用「来自APPLE的内容\来自APPLE的建议\Siri建议」

  • macOS/iOS适用

  • macOS需要开启系统偏好设置-聚焦-Siri建议

  • iOS需要开启设置-Siri与搜索-来自APPLE的内容来自APPLE的建议

  • 如启用后无效果,可以开关一下上述的功能开关,或使用Geo_Services.sgmodule模块激活一下,激活后可关闭Geo_Services.sgmodule

  • 「询问Siri」的搜索结果直接来源于guzzoni.apple.com,无法MitM改写请求

    • 在以下位置及功能中可用:
    • [x] 聚焦搜索(Spotlight)
    • [x] 查询(Look Up)
    • [x] Safari浏览器(Safari)
    • [ ] 询问Siri (Ask Siri on iOS:国内版/macOS:海外版)
    • 启用的功能:
    • [x] 来自APPLE的内容(CONTENT FROM APPLE)
    • [x] 来自APPLE的建议(SUGGESTIONS FROM APPLE)
    • [x] Siri建议(Siri Suggestions) (Safari浏览器起始页中的「Siri建议」暂不可用)
    • 已知可用的信息卡片:
    • [x] Siri资料(Siri Knowledge) 截图:macOS
    • [x] Siri建议的网站(Siri Suggested Websites)
    • [x] 维基百科 (macOS端需要Surge启用“增强模式”)
    • [x] 体育 截图:macOS / iOS
    • [x] 股票 截图:macOS
    • [x] 航班 截图:macOS
    • [x] App Store\Mac App Store 截图:macOS / iOS
    • [x] 电影 & 电视节目
      • [x] tv 截图:macOS
      • [x] iTunes
    • [x] 音乐
      • [x] Apple Music 截图:macOS / iOS
      • [x] iTunes
    • [x] 新闻
  • 注:对北美地区「Siri建议」服务器无效(SSL Pinning)

  • 可通过Surge的工具-最近请求请求查看器查看最近的*.smoot.apple.com前缀判断当前服务器

  • 如分配至api-glb-usw服务器且MitM失败,可以通过开关飞行模式、清除DNS缓存、更改VPN线路等方式刷新至支持的服务器

    • 「Siri建议」服务器支持情况:
    • [x] https://api.smoot.apple.com (有效)
    • [x] https://api-aka.smoot.apple.com (有效)
    • [x] https://api-glb.smoot.apple.com (有效)
    • [ ] https://api-glb-usw.smoot.apple.com (美西:无效)
    • [x] https://api-glb-euc.smoot.apple.com (欧洲中:有效)
    • [x] https://api-glb-apne.smoot.apple.com (亚太东北:有效)
    • [x] https://api-glb-apse.smoot.apple.com (亚太东南:有效)

Apple News

  • 安装链接:
    • Loon:
      • Apple_News.plugin (Author:@Tartarus2014) (该插件需要匹配代理策略组)
    • Surge:
      • 针对代理组为PROXY的配置文件:Apple_News.sgmodule
      • 针对代理组为Proxy的配置文件:Apple_News_for_Proxy.sgmodule
      • 针对代理组为🌑Proxy的配置文件(如:DivineEngine):Apple_News_for_DivineEngine.sgmodule
      • 针对代理组为Apple的配置文件:Apple_News_for_Apple.sgmodule
      • 针对代理组为🍎Apple的配置文件(如:ACL4SSR):Apple_News_for_ACL4SSR.sgmodule
      • 针对代理组为Apple News的配置文件:Apple_News_for_Apple_News.sgmodule
      • 自定义规则组的配置文件Apple_News_noRuleSet.sgmodule,规则组:Apple_News.list
  • 启用模块后打开一次地图即可切换区域至US(美国)且可以使用Apple News,无需开启飞行模式、移除SIM卡、关闭定位、更改语言等
  • 此模块包含Geo_Services.sgmodule模块内容,区别是修改地区为US而非HK
  • macOS/iOS适用
    • 使用方法:
      1. 修改相关线路为🇺🇸美国
      2. ~~iOS需要修改设置-新闻-位置:永不蜂窝数据:关闭~~
      3. 打开地图触发一次定位检测(com.apple.geod进程的configuration.ls.apple.com, gspe35-ssl.ls.apple.com二连访问) (不确定此步骤是否必须🤔)
      4. 打开Apple News